@umbraco/playwright-testhelpers
Version:
Test helpers for making playwright tests for Umbraco solutions
24 lines • 960 B
JavaScript
;
Object.defineProperty(exports, "__esModule", { value: true });
exports.TelemetryDataUiHelper = void 0;
const UiBaseLocators_1 = require("./UiBaseLocators");
class TelemetryDataUiHelper extends UiBaseLocators_1.UiBaseLocators {
telemetryDataTab;
telemetryDataLevelToggle;
constructor(page) {
super(page);
this.telemetryDataTab = page.getByRole('tab', { name: 'Telemetry Data' });
this.telemetryDataLevelToggle = page.locator('[name="telemetryLevel"] >> input[id=input]');
}
async clickTelemetryDataTab() {
await this.click(this.telemetryDataTab);
}
async changeTelemetryDataLevelValue(value) {
await this.telemetryDataLevelToggle.fill(value);
}
async doesTelemetryDataLevelHaveValue(value) {
await this.hasValue(this.telemetryDataLevelToggle, value);
}
}
exports.TelemetryDataUiHelper = TelemetryDataUiHelper;
//# sourceMappingURL=TelemetryDataUiHelper.js.map